One of our favorite non-WDW vacations is western NC/eastern TN. You can get great deals on a cabin - not camping, but full features (kitchen, laundry, grill, tv, etc), often with hot tubs on the porch with a view of the mountains. And there is a lot to do, from the outdoors-y stuff to the historical and the tourist-type stuff.

If you come to Philly, just stay out of the neighborhoods and you'll be fine. You'll certainly be busy if you want to see historic sites. Philly really is a beautiful city and we have some of the best restaurants in the world. And you could take a day trip out to Valley Forge, my neck of the woods. We are about 45 minutes outside of Philly. Valley Forge offers bus tours and walking tours. It is usually very comfortable here in June.
